一、AutoTuning功能的核心工作机制解析
Oracle AutoTuning作为云环境数据库优化的核心技术,其核心价值在于动态适应海外云服务器的资源特性。该功能通过机器学习算法持续监测数据库工作负载,自动调整内存分配、并行进程数等关键参数。不同于传统调优方式,AutoTuning会结合云服务器的弹性资源特性,在突发流量场景下智能触发垂直扩展(Vertical Scaling)策略,确保跨地域访问的稳定性。
二、海外云服务器环境下的调优优势
在AWS、Azure等海外云平台部署Oracle数据库时,AutoTuning展现出独特的适配优势。系统能自动识别不同云服务商的计算实例类型(如EC2的存储优化型实例),针对性优化REDO日志写入策略。针对跨国网络延迟问题,功能内置的地理路由优化模块(Geo-Routing Optimizer)可自动调整SQL执行计划,将高频查询请求优先路由至边缘节点。这种智能化的数据库性能管理方式,使东京与法兰克福数据中心的事务处理时延降低达42%。
三、典型应用场景与性能提升对比
实际测试数据显示,在配备NVMe SSD的Google Cloud实例中,AutoTuning使OLTP事务处理能力提升37%。对于跨境电商的促销场景,系统通过自动缓存分区(Auto-Cache Partitioning)技术,将热点商品数据的查询响应时间缩短至200ms以内。在数据仓库场景下,自动索引优化器(Index Optimizer)能动态创建复合索引,使复杂报表生成效率提升5.3倍。这些优化如何转化为企业的实际收益?某跨国物流企业的实践表明,季度运维成本因此降低28%。
四、配置实施的关键步骤详解
在阿里云国际版的K8s容器环境中部署AutoTuning时,需重点关注三个配置维度:设置资源阈值触发器(Resource Threshold Trigger),建议将CPU利用率预警值设定在75%;配置自适应日志缓冲(Adaptive Log Buffer),根据云磁盘IOPS特性动态调整日志写入批次;启用跨区域同步优化(Cross-Region Sync Optimization),确保新加坡与圣保罗数据中心的数据一致性。配置过程中,如何平衡性能与成本?建议通过A/B测试确定最佳参数组合。
五、常见问题排查与优化建议
监控数据显示,约15%的AutoTuning异常源于云服务商特定配置。在AWS Graviton实例上,需特别注意ARM架构的NUMA(Non-Uniform Memory Access)内存优化。当出现SQL执行计划回退时,建议检查统计信息自动收集(Automatic Statistics Gathering)的采样率设置。对于突发性锁等待问题,可启用自动死锁检测(Deadlock Detector)并设置200ms的超时阈值。经验表明,结合Oracle自治数据库(Autonomous Database)的预测性扩展功能,可进一步降低30%的运维风险。